The Science of Cognitive Engagement Through Gamification
Gamification—integrating game elements into non-game contexts—has proven effective in enhancing motivation, attention, and persistent effort, particularly in learning environments. According to a 2021 study published in the Journal of Educational Psychology, learners engaging with gamified tasks demonstrated a 24% increase in retention and problem-solving abilities compared to traditional methods.
Specifically, puzzle-based apps that require users to organize, sort, and strategize serve as practical tools to develop executive functions such as working memory, cognitive flexibility, and inhibitory control. These are crucial skills not only for academic success but also for everyday decision-making and mental resilience.
Water Sorting Puzzles as Cognitive Training Tools
Water sorting puzzles, which challenge players to rearrange liquids within containers until they reach a specified end state, exemplify the integration of visual-spatial reasoning with logical planning. Their design promotes sequential thinking, attention to detail, and strategic planning—abilities tightly linked to improved cognitive function.
Developers harness this potential via mobile applications that simulate these water-sorting challenges. The advent of digital platforms elevates their accessibility, enabling users to engage in daily cognitive exercises at their convenience. These apps not only gamify learning but also embed adaptive difficulty levels, maintaining user engagement and scaffolding learning progress.
